A two-truck crash on Auckland's Northern Motorway is delaying motorists this morning.
A police spokeswoman said two trucks crashed between the southbound Greville Rd off ramp and Upper Harbour Highway.
The two drivers suffered minor injuries. Motorists can expect delays both ways.
"We ask that motorists be patient," the spokeswomansaid.

An NZTA tweet said the crash was blocking one lane. It advised motorists to avoid Oteha Valley and Greville Rd citybound on-ramps, and use East Coast Rd and enter the motorway further south.
A tow truck was on the way.
